The Role of BCAAs in Fitness and Fat Loss
Branched-Chain Amino Acids, commonly known as BCAAs, are a group of three essential amino acids: leucine, isoleucine, and valine. These amino acids are unique because they are metabolized primarily in muscle tissue rather than the liver, making them especially important for muscle recovery and growth. But the question many fitness enthusiasts ask is: Do BCAAs help with fat loss? The straightforward answer is that BCAAs themselves don’t directly burn fat. Instead, they play a supporting role in preserving lean muscle mass during periods of calorie restriction, which indirectly aids fat loss.
When you reduce calories to lose weight, your body risks breaking down muscle tissue for energy. This breakdown can slow metabolism since muscle is metabolically active tissue. Supplementing with BCAAs helps reduce muscle catabolism (muscle breakdown), thereby maintaining metabolic rate. This preservation of muscle mass makes fat loss more efficient because your body continues to burn calories at a higher rate compared to if you lost muscle along with fat.
How BCAAs Influence Muscle Protein Synthesis
Leucine, one of the BCAAs, is particularly influential in stimulating muscle protein synthesis (MPS). MPS is the process where new muscle proteins are produced to repair and grow muscles after exercise. When you consume leucine-rich BCAA supplements around workouts, it activates key molecular pathways like mTOR (mechanistic target of rapamycin), which kickstarts MPS.
By promoting MPS during calorie deficits, BCAAs help maintain or even build lean muscle mass despite being in a fat-loss phase. This effect ensures that weight lost during dieting comes primarily from fat stores instead of precious muscle tissue.
BCAAs and Workout Performance During Fat Loss
Fat loss usually involves a combination of diet and exercise. Intense training sessions help create a calorie deficit and boost metabolism but can also lead to fatigue and increased muscle damage. Here’s where BCAAs shine: they can reduce exercise-induced soreness and fatigue by limiting tryptophan uptake in the brain—a factor linked to central fatigue during prolonged workouts.
Studies have shown that athletes who consume BCAAs before or during exercise report less perceived exertion and recover faster from intense sessions. This means you can train harder and more frequently without burning out as quickly, which ultimately supports greater calorie expenditure and fat loss over time.
Energy Production from BCAAs
During prolonged or intense exercise when glycogen stores deplete, muscles can use BCAAs as an alternative energy source. This spares glucose for vital organs while providing fuel to working muscles. The ability of BCAAs to serve as an energy substrate helps sustain performance during extended cardio or resistance training sessions aimed at maximizing fat burn.
Scientific Evidence on BCAAs and Fat Loss
The scientific community has conducted numerous studies exploring whether supplementing with BCAAs leads to significant fat loss results. The consensus is nuanced:
- Muscle Preservation: Most research agrees that BCAA supplementation helps maintain lean mass during calorie restriction.
- Fat Loss Impact: There’s limited evidence showing that BCAAs alone cause meaningful reductions in body fat percentage.
- Appetite Regulation: Some studies suggest that BCAA intake might influence satiety hormones like ghrelin and leptin; however, these effects are modest at best.
In short, while supplementing with BCAAs enhances workout recovery and lean tissue retention—both crucial for effective fat loss—it’s not a magic bullet for shedding pounds.
How BCAAs Compare With Other Supplements for Fat Loss
Many supplements claim to promote fat loss directly—think caffeine, green tea extract, or thermogenic blends packed with stimulants. Compared to these:
| Supplement | Primary Benefit | Effect on Fat Loss |
|---|---|---|
| BCAAs | Muscle preservation & recovery | Indirect; supports lean mass retention |
| Caffeine | Increased energy & metabolism | Direct; stimulates fat oxidation |
| Green Tea Extract | Antioxidant & metabolism boost | Moderate; enhances calorie burning |
| L-Carnitine | Fatty acid transport | Limited; mixed research outcomes |
While caffeine or green tea extract may directly increase metabolic rate or fat oxidation, their effects on preserving muscle are less pronounced than those of BCAAs. For optimal fat loss results, combining supplements that preserve lean mass (like BCAAs) with those that boost metabolism creates a balanced approach.

Potential Limitations and Considerations
BCAA supplementation isn’t without its caveats:
- Incomplete Amino Acid Profile: Unlike complete proteins such as whey or casein, isolated BCAA supplements lack other essential amino acids necessary for full protein synthesis.
- Cost vs Benefit: High-quality whey protein powders often provide better value by delivering all essential amino acids alongside higher total protein content.
- Overreliance Risks: Counting solely on BCAAs without attention to overall diet quality won’t produce sustainable fat loss.
- Kidney Concerns: While generally safe for healthy individuals at recommended doses, excessive intake could strain kidneys in those with pre-existing conditions.
Therefore, integrating BCAA supplementation thoughtfully within a balanced nutrition strategy yields the best outcomes rather than relying on them as standalone solutions.
